Q: QuestionHow do we clean the filter. I only take it out, clean the dirt by throwing the dirt away but I'm not sure how to clean the filter. It's been a year I'm using it but never cleaned the filter. Please help.
Asked by Anonymous.
- A:Answer Not quite sure which part exactly you mean but if it's the small square part on top under lid, we just shake it out a bit after every two vacuums. (We have a pet so vacuum maybe 4x week quickly especially when pet sheds often). So far only had this vacuum for a month and no problems yet (only find hose bit shorter then my last brand vacuum, but find cleaning on this one much better). Any ways, havent done it with this one yet but from what I gather plus similar to my last one, after dust it out or take soft older tooth brush to brush off main dirt/dust, Id say maybe every 2 months to soak it in some warm water with suds and then let it dry before putting it back. According to directions this is what I read as well, but I would've assumed it even with no directions. Also I understand if it gets real dirty after awhile even with soaking regularly, that best to buy new one (so basically bit of judgement call). As for other long bin part, after shaking it out each vacuum, I do see bits of dust dirt on groove areas but as long as not blocking I shake it real well, take quick tooth brush over it while its dry, and then just put piece back inside holder. Plan to sud rinse it every month. Hope this helps.

Q: QuestionCan you explain what the Multi Level Filtration System is? Is this a pleated filter below the dirt canister just like a HEPA filter?
Asked by Kami.
- A:Answer In the top of canister is a sponge like filter that you can wash drys fast. Then has a filter that looks like My Hoover has but made out of plastic instead of the paper type that take forever to dry.
